Credit to Nier Automata for what it's worth...there's some tracks I really like in there on their own, but...I honestly feel like those really good tracks just don't often fit the gameplay. They have some hard-hitting vocal tracks playing while 2B is wandering the city or standing around, and it really warps the feel of the pacing. I mention it because it's just an interesting example to me of "good music" not actually fitting as a soundtrack.

Monkey Island 2 holds a special place for me because it introduced iMUSE and dynamically altering the music with the environment which was years ahead of its time.
